Transaction 59fe68ed13f30b4c631e597761743f5f54a2c0a6849051ca3e53d626e97fe668

1 Input
2 Outputs
  • 59fe68ed13f30b4c631e597761743f5f54a2c0a6849051ca3e53d626e97fe668:0
  • value  5151705
    address  1FZqFiJyjaUNJp4jWMrN1vX8Th5QJ8YzFt
  • 59fe68ed13f30b4c631e597761743f5f54a2c0a6849051ca3e53d626e97fe668:1
  • value  88237
    address  3CAQo9HepV2muTENWaVF2bsjLB3XHjCMRW